Philippines urged to pursue unexplained wealth for tax compliance
AFBytes Brief
The Philippines faces both a tax collection gap and a broader trust deficit in public institutions. Stronger pursuit of unexplained wealth is presented as a remedy.
Why this matters
Improved tax collection can influence public spending capacity and household tax burdens over time.
